Welcome to Derry

Welcome to Derry (also styled IT: Welcome to Derry) has arrived to extend Stephen King’s nightmare town into a weekly event. The prequel series debuted on October 26, 2025, and Episode 2 gets a special early drop for Halloween weekend, making timing and schedules the biggest questions fans are asking—right alongside when Bill Skarsgård’s Pennywise shows up.

Welcome to Derry release date and schedule

The series premiered Sunday, October 26, 2025. Season 1 runs eight episodes, airing weekly on Sundays through mid-December.

Planned U.S. schedule (subject to change):

  • Ep1 — Oct 26 (Sun)

  • Ep2 — Nov 2 (Sun) (early streaming drop noted below)

  • Ep3 — Nov 9 (Sun)

  • Ep4 — Nov 16 (Sun)

  • Ep5 — Nov 23 (Sun)

  • Ep6 — Nov 30 (Sun)

  • Ep7 — Dec 7 (Sun)

  • Ep8 (Finale) — Dec 14 (Sun)

Welcome to Derry cast — who’s in it?

The series blends new faces and familiar presences from the IT universe:

  • Bill SkarsgårdPennywise (returning)

  • Taylour Paige — Charlotte Hanlon

  • Jovan Adepo — Leroy Hanlon

  • James Remar — General Francis Shaw

  • Stephen Rider — Hank Grogan

  • Chris Chalk — Dick Hallorann (a key King connective thread)

  • Matilda Lawler, Clara Stack, Amanda Christine, Blake Cameron James, Miles Ekhardt, Mikkal Karim-Fidler, Jack Molloy Legault, Matilda Legault, and more across the town’s kids-and-adults ensemble.

Welcome to Derry Episode 2 — what to know before you watch

  • Setting & tone: We’re in 1962 Derry, Maine, decades before the modern films, amid Cold War unease and small-town rot.

  • Focus: The narrative splits between a young ensemble grappling with disappearances and visions, and Air Force storylines tied to the local base—threads that widen the IT mythos beyond the sewer grates.

  • Pacing: The show favors atmosphere, period detail, and mounting paranoia, then punctures it with jolting set-pieces. Episode 2 continues that rhythm, paying off premiere-night teases while seeding longer arcs.

It show vs. IT movies — how the prequel fits

If you’re coming from It (2017) and It Chapter Two (2019), the series plays as a lore-expander rather than a retread. Look for:

  • New origins and forms that hint at how the entity adopts the Pennywise avatar.

  • Derry-wide corruption beyond the clown—suggesting the town itself is a vector.

  • Cross-King connections through characters and locations that longtime readers will clock.
